How to Export Frozen Fruits from India

Exports of frozen fruit include several stages that should be handled with accuracy. The process usually includes:

  • Harvest & Selection – fruit is cut at the right stage to maximize sweetness and texture.
  • Processing & Freezing – washed, cut and frozen using IQF technology to maintain natural colors and nutrients.
  • Testing and quality checks – Laboratory testing Safety, pesticide compliance and sanitary standards ensure.
  • Packaging and cold storage fruit are packed in export quality bags or rooms, stored at – 18° C or less.
  • Documentation and certification – exporters must obtain APEDA, FSSAI, HACCP/ISO certificate and to meet the needs of the country.
  • Shipping & Delivery Cold chain logistics ensures that fruit reaches international buyers.

Certifications Required for Frozen Fruits Export

To meet global import standards, exporters must include specific certificates and documents, including:

  • FSSAI-LICENSE – Mandatory for food exports from India
  • Apeda registration – for agriculture and processed food
  • HACCP / ISO 22000 – Global Food Safety certificate
  • Phytosanitary-certificate – confirm that fruit is insects and is disease-free
  • Origin of Certificate – Required for Customs clearance
  • Lab-Test Report – Pesticide Residues and Microorganisms for safety
  • Organic or Fairtrade certification (if used)

Top Destinations for Indian Frozen Fruits Export

Indian frozen fruits are sent to large markets around the world, including:

  • US and Canada – high demand for mango, papaya and berries
  • EU (Netherlands, Spain, Germany, Belgium) – Popular for tropical fruit mixtures and puree
  • Middle East (UAE, Saudi -Arabia, Qatar, Oman) – Hospitality and rising fruit in retai
  • UK and Australia – popular market for smoothie, dessert and frozen snacks
  • Asian Market (Singapore, Malaysia) – Stable demand for frozen tropical fruits
